An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Hull York Medical School (HYMS) Admin Lead based in the STRIVE Academic Centre at Friarage Hospital, Northallerton.

The post holder will assist with general administration duties, co-ordination of timetables to assist with preparation and delivery ofthe undergraduate teaching programme to medical students within the Trust.

Applicants should also have excellent organisational and communication skills to ensure all deadlines are achieved.

This job role will include travel to other sites and education establishments as required.

It is highly recommended that applicants have been to the Department.

Close liaison with undergraduate manager/deputy manager to ensure that undergraduate programmes are planned and executed.

Assist with the creation and production of local study guides including multi-stranded timetables for all student rotations and relevant information is uploaded to the HYMS IT system, blackboard, in a timely manner.

Ensuring all GP practices are aware of the training requirement and placement details for the medical students.

Assist in the organisation and day to day operational delivery of medical education e.g. lunchtime lectures, seminars within FHN, link for clinicians, GP’s, Library and FHN estates.

To co-ordinate and be responsible for aspects of medical education as required across both sites.

Act as key contact for all medical students at FHN.

To provide administrative support to the DME, Phase II Lead, Clinical Dean, Clinical Teaching Fellow, Clinical Lecturer and medical education management team.

Ensuring all highly sensitive pastoral information is appropriately escalated to the Phase II Lead, Clinical Dean and Medical School.

To provide data for assurance reports, quality management, operational key performance indicators in line with operational requirements of STRIVE.

Tracking of student placements between the Trust, GP practice and learning sessions within STRIVE Academic Centre, ensuring all medical students are following their training pathway.

Contributes to the annual review of the trust self-assessment report (SAR)

Leadership and Improvement Training

South Tees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ust offers leadership and improvement training to all new staff to the Trust; this training programme has been designed to support our leaders in developing their understanding of leadership and management skills. You will be expected to attend the New and Aspiring leaders programme, and the Foundation Quality Improvement Programme that the Trust delivers. After you complete this one and a half day of training you will be able to explore further leadership and improvement training opportunities, we offer further in-house courses and bitesize programmes and leadership apprenticeships at level 3,5 and 7.
